Abstract
The guanidine hydrochloride (GuHCl)-induced denaturation of the gene V protein of bacteriophage f1 has been studied, using the chemical reactivity of a cysteine residue that is buried in the folded protein and the circular dichroism (CD) at 211 and 229 nm as measures of the fraction of polypeptide chains in the folded form. It is found that this dimeric protein unfolds in a single cooperative transition from a folded dimer to two unfolded monomers. A folded, monomeric form of the gene V protein was not detected at equilibrium. The kinetics of unfolding of the gene V protein in 3 M GuHCl and the refolding in 2 M GuHCl are also consistent with a transition between a folded dimer and two unfolded monomers. The GuHCl concentration dependence of the rates of folding and unfolding suggests that the transition state for folding is near the folded conformation.

Ji XW, Tan J, Chen XY, Yi SX, Liang H. New type of X-linked progressive muscular dystrophy involving shoulder girdle and back. AMERICAN JOURNAL OF MEDICAL GENETICS 1990; 37:209-12. [PMID: 2248287 DOI: 10.1002/ajmg.1320370209]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
A new type of X-linked muscular dystrophy is described in a family in which 7 men had boyhood onset of progressive dystrophy involving muscles of the shoulder and back but not the calves or face. The scapula-back muscles are affected, but the calf muscles are normal. All patients are still able to walk. The oldest patient is now 37 years old. The muscular dystrophy has been specified by electromyography, pathologic tissue microscopic examination, electron microscopic study, and elevated CK. This type of muscular dystrophy has not been reported previously.

Wu X, Zhuang Y, Huang R, Liang H. [Rapid identification of Mycobacterium tuberculosis and other mycobacteria with Mycobacterium tuberculosis whole chromosomal DNA probe]. WEI SHENG WU XUE BAO = ACTA MICROBIOLOGICA SINICA 1990; 30:234-7. Abstract
The dot-blots containing DNA isolated from nonmycobacterial and mycobacterial microorganisms were hybridized with 32P-labeled M. tuberculosis whole chromosomal DNA at the various temperatures. The probe did not cross-hybridize to DNA of nonmycobacterial microorganisms (E. coli, Plasmid pUC19, Nocardia asteriodes), nor with DNA from all mycobacteria tested except M. bovis BCG under the higher temperature conditions. Microorganisms could also be directly spotted and lysed on nitrocellulose filters and used for hybridization thus making this technique suitable for clinical diagnosis.

Kubiniec RT, Liang H, Hui SW. Effects of pulse length and pulse strength on transfection by electroporation. Biotechniques 1990; 8:16-20. Abstract
The relative importance of pulse field strength E and pulse length tau 1/2 (half decay time of an exponential decay pulse) on the stable transfection frequency for HeLa or HUT-78 cells was investigated. Cells were transfected with plasmids containing the promoter and drug resistant genes pRSVgpt or pRSVneo by electroporation. The stable transfection frequency was assayed using the marker rescue technique. The transfection frequency increases with increasing values of E tau 1/2. For a given pulse length, the transfection frequency is proportional to the power of the pulse (E2 tau 1/2). Pulses with half decay times of 2.2 to 4.6 ms appear to be more efficient than 0.275 to 0.31 ms for stable transfection of HeLa cells.

Feavers IM, McEwan IJ, Liang H, Jost JP. An estradiol-dependent protein from chicken liver binds single-stranded DNA and RNA. J Biol Chem 1989; 264:9114-7. Abstract
We have identified two estradiol-dependent single-stranded DNA binding proteins in the nucleus and cytoplasm of chicken hepatocytes that bind the sequence 5'TCACCTTCGCTATG3' in the first exon of the chicken vitellogenin gene. As judged by chromatography on heparin-Sepharose and by proteolytic clipping bandshift assay, the two proteins are different. Furthermore, they only bind to the oligonucleotide corresponding to the upper strand. Depurination and depyrimidination interference experiments with the cytoplasmic protein show that the bases CCTT-G are involved in the protein-DNA interaction. An RNA corresponding to the upper strand of the gene between nucleotide positions -73 and +53 competes for binding to the single-stranded DNA. UV cross-linking experiments performed with bromouridine-substituted single-stranded RNA reveal that an estradiol-dependent hepatocyte cytoplasmic protein with a Mr of 71,000 binds to the mRNA-like single-stranded RNA.

Chen SL, Zang YM, Zhu MZ, Luo BG, Liu DM, Liang H. [The relationship between coronary artery stenosis and myocardial metabolism of oxygen demand in dogs]. SHENG LI XUE BAO : [ACTA PHYSIOLOGICA SINICA] 1989; 41:272-7. Abstract
In open chest dogs, a micrometer constrictor was used to produce three different coronary artery stenosis (AS) on left circumflex coronary artery, and hemodynamics, blood gas and coronary sinus pH, lactate were then measured. In mild coronary AS, resting coronary artery flow (CBF) did not decrease; but lactate increased. In critical coronary AS, CBF slightly decreased, MVO2 decreased and lactate increased. There was a decrease in CBF, O2 supply/consumption ratio, coronary sinus pH and an increase in oxygen extraction and lactate with severe coronary AS. The percent area stenosis (%AS) was highly correlated with O2 supply (r = -0.92), poorly correlated with MVO2 (r = -0.58) when it was higher than 75%.

Hu YH, Liang H, Jiang YQ. Study on mechanism of micronucleoli formation by laser microirradiation. CELL BIOPHYSICS 1989; 14:257-69. Abstract
In the male rat kangaroo cell line PTK2, argon laser (514.5 nm) microirradiation of both nucleoli in interphase cells 30, 23, and 12 h before mitosis, and nucleoli in early prophase cells resulted in the formation of micronucleoli, i.e., several small nucleolus-like bodies, in daughter cells. The irradiated cells were stained with methylene blue, which indicated that the nucleolar RNA was destroyed by laser microirradiation. Feulgen staining was applied to the irradiated cells in combination with the measurements of an MPV-II model microphotometer. Irradiated nucleoli were negative for DNA-Feulgen stain, which indicated that nucleolar DNA was destroyed by laser irradiation, so the nucleolar organizer gene was destroyed. After the nucleoli had been irradiated, the cells were continuously incubated at 37 degrees C for 12 and/or 24 h, then fixed and stained with AgNO3. Most of the nucleoli irradiated silver-stained negative that demonstrated that when the nucleoli were irradiated, rDNA was destroyed and transcription stopped. However, some silver grains were found in the nucleoplasm, whereas the nucleoli were silver-stained negative. The results suggest that subsidiary nucleolar organizer loci might exist scattered throughout the genome.

Ji XW, Chen XY, Tan J, Liang H. Balanced X;15 translocation 46,X,t(X;15)(q21;q23) associated with primary amenorrhea. AMERICAN JOURNAL OF MEDICAL GENETICS 1988; 31:783-6. Abstract
Cytogenetic studies on a woman with primary amenorrhea showed an X;15 translocation, karyotype 46,X,t(X;15)(q21;q23). Fifteen percent of the buccal cells showed a normal-sized sex chromatin body. The normal X chromosome was uniformly inactivated. Many balanced X;15 translocations have been reported; however, breakpoints in our patient differ from those reported previously. This case also supports earlier evidence that ovarian development fails when the breakpoint of the X chromosome is in the region X q13-q25 or q13-q27.

Stenger DA, Kubiniec RT, Purucker WJ, Liang H, Hui SW. Optimization of electrofusion parameters for efficient production of murine hybridomas. Hybridoma (Larchmt) 1988; 7:505-18. Abstract
Several factors which affect the production of murine hybridomas by electrofusion using SP2/0 myelomas were examined. These factors included the ionic composition, specific resistance and osmotic strength of the fusion medium, proteolytic pretreatment of the cells, and field strength of the single, rectangular, 15 or 20 microseconds electric pulse. Individual experiments were observed by phase microscopy, video-recorded, and subsequently analyzed. The efficiency of hybridoma formation was measured by the number of hybrid colonies which survived HAT medium selection. In most cases, the peak efficiency occurred when the pulse field was between 3 and 4 kV/cm. Ca++ and Mg++, in 0.1 and 0.5 mM concentrations, respectively, helped to prevent large-scale SP2/0 lysis following pulse application. Reduction of the osmolarity of the fusion medium allowed for an approximate two-fold increase in the hybrid production efficiency. However, other variations, including an increase of the specific resistance of the medium to 1.7 x 10(4) omega cm, and a reduction of the pulse width to 15 microseconds, allowed significantly higher efficiencies. Dispase pretreatment of the myelomas led to additional improvements when using a 15 microseconds pulse. The data suggest that for this system, the highest efficiencies are obtained by maximizing the attractive polarization forces between cells, while adjusting the ionic composition and pulse parameters to preserve myeloma viability.

Liang H, Purucker WJ, Stenger DA, Kubiniec RT, Hui SW. Uptake of fluorescence-labeled dextrans by 10T 1/2 fibroblasts following permeation by rectangular and exponential-decay electric field pulses. Biotechniques 1988; 6:550-2, 554, 556-8. Abstract
The uptake of fluorescence-labeled dextrans by adherent 10T 1/2 murine fibroblasts following electric field pulse application was used as a criterion for the efficiency of electropermeation. The cells in monolayers were permeated by immersing a coaxial electrode in culture dishes. The percentage of cells which exhibited fluorescence uptake following electric field pulse application was measured at independently varying pulse field strength and pulse length. Dextrans with molecular weights equal to or higher than 41,000 dalton require higher field strength or longer pulse time to penetrate the cells. There is no detectable advantage of using a rectangular pulse against using an exponential decay pulse of similar power. The uptake was proportional to the product of the pulse amplitude and duration over the experimental range of 40-950 microseconds and 0.1-14.5 kV/cm. Cell survival decreases at the upper end of this range. The result provides a direct comparison of electric parameters which so far have not been standardized with regard to cell electropermeation.

Liang H. [Cytotoxic effect of hematoporphyrin derivative (HPD) plus light irradiation in vitro]. ZHONGHUA ZHONG LIU ZA ZHI [CHINESE JOURNAL OF ONCOLOGY] 1986; 8:29-31. Abstract
Cytotoxic effect of HPD plus light irradiation on PTK2 and HeLa cells in vitro were studied by laser microbeam irradiation. The dynamic changes, in three different steps as observed in the cells ranged from visible damage to cell lysis, were recorded at the monocellular level. It was found that the speed of the cytotoxic process varied chiefly with the dose of light used. The cytotoxic progress of PTK2 and HeLa cells was compared and analyzed. In addition, the cytotoxic effects of three different laser wavelengths (6328A, 5145A and 4880A) plus HPD were compared. The most significant killing effect occurred at 6328A wavelength of red light.

Liang H, Berns MW. Establishment of nucleolar deficient sublines of PtK2 (Potorous tridactylis) by ultraviolet laser microirradiation. Exp Cell Res 1983; 144:234-40. Abstract
One of the two nucleoli of tetraploid PtK2 WA cells in early prophase was irradiated with an ultraviolet (UV) laser microbeam. The daughter cells that maintained the nucleolar deficiency were isolated and cloned. Five nucleolar deficient sublines of PtK2 WA were established, thus providing an experimental system to study the ribosomal gene-nucleolar organizer complex.

Liang H, Berns MW. Induced genetic deficiency of the nucleolar organizer in rat kangaroo cells (PTK1) by ultraviolet laser microirradiation. CELL BIOPHYSICS 1983; 5:21-31. Abstract
An ultraviolet laser microbeam was used to irradiate one of the two nucleolar organizer regions of PTK1 cells in early prophase. The directed nucleolar deficiency induced by ultraviolet laser irradiation was maintained in the daughter cells through subsequent cell generations. However, the frequent occurrence of spontaneous cell fusion in low density cells following the cloning procedure facilitated a recovery of cells to two or more nucleoli.

Shixin L, Mingxin L, Chuan J, Mingyao W, Yinglin W, Liang H. A new N-nitroso compound, N-3-methylbutyl-N-1-methylacetonylnitrosamine, in corn-bread inoculated with fungi. SCIENTIA SINICA 1979; 22:601-7. Abstract
A new N--nitroso compound, N--1--methylacetonyl--N--3--methylbutylnitrosamine (MAMBNA) is found in corn-bread inoculated with the common fungi, such as Fusarium moniliforme, Geotrichun candidum, Aspergillus terreus or A. flavipes, encountered in food of Lin Xian County, Henan Province. The preliminary identification of this compound with TLC has been confirmed by GC-MS analysis. Furthermore, we have synthesized the MAMBNA and the chemical analysis shows that it is identical with the MAMBNA isolated from the corn-bread extract. In addition to the MAMBNA, dimethylnitrosamine, diethylnitrosamine and methylbenzylnitrosamine are formed also in the fungus-inoculated corn-bread after 8-day incubation and an addition of a small amount of sodium nitrite. The presence of precursor compounds for the formation of nitrosamine in the mouldy maize flour and their significance in respect to the etiology of esophageal cancer in high-risk areas have been discussed.

Farber E, Liang H, Shinozuka H. Dissociation of effects on protein synthesis and ribosomes from membrane changes induced by carbon tetrachloride. THE AMERICAN JOURNAL OF PATHOLOGY 1971; 64:601-17. Abstract
Pretreatment of rats with cycloheximide protects the liver against ribosome changes but not against alterations in the endoplasmic reticulum membrane induced by the administration of CCl(4), as observed both biochemically and ultrastructurally. Another inhibitor of protein synthesis, tenuazonic acid, has effects similar to cycloheximide. Neither compound has any apparent effect when given after the administration of CCl(4) at a time at which a major shift in ribosome distribution from polysomes to ribosome monomers or subunits has already occurred. Thus, it appears that the ribosomes are not susceptible to damage by CCl(4), or more probably an active metabolic derivative of CCl(4), when they are organized as polysomes but only when they are present as monomers or subunits. Also, unlike the situation with ethionine or puromycin, the damage to the protein synthetic system of the ribosomes induced in the liver by CCl(4) appears to be irreversible. In contrast to cycloheximide or tenuazonic acid, N,N'-diphenyl-p-phenylenediamine (DPPD) protects the liver against CCl(4)-induced changes in both ribosomes and endoplasmic reticulum. These observations suggest that the changes in the ribosome-protein synthetic system induced in the liver by treatment with CCl(4) are not the direct result of damage to the membranes of the endoplasmic reticulum but are either an indirect effect of such damage or are unrelated to it. These possibilities are discussed in terms of three proposed working hypotheses.

Lieberman MW, Sullivan RJ, Shull KH, Liang H, Farber E. Partial characterization and cellular localization of two deoxyribonucleases in the small intestine of the rat. CANADIAN JOURNAL OF BIOCHEMISTRY 1971; 49:38-43. Abstract
We have partially characterized and localized two previously reported deoxyribonucleases from the rat small intestine. After separation of the crypt cells and muscle (the deep layer) from the villus cells (the superficial layer), the latter was found to contain a deoxyribonuclease I with a pH optimum around 6, and a molecular weight of 32 000 – 35 000. It was activated by Co2+, Mg2+, and Mn2+. Ligation of the pancreatic duct reduced the activity in intestinal extracts to about one-third of control levels. A deoxyribonuclease II with a pH optimum of 5.3–5.4 was found associated with the continuously dividing intestinal crypt cells. It was inhibited by Mg2+ and activated by EDTA. Ligation of the pancreatic duct was without effect on this enzyme. The deoxyribonuclease I is probably largely extracellular and serves a digestive function while the deoxyribonuclease II probably is related to intracellular DNA metabolism.
